Pipeline: Dakota Access project nothing new
Re: “Dozens arrested at pipeline protest,” (TNT, 11/12).
There are already eight pipelines running under the Missouri River, and the disputed oil pipeline in North Dakota is following an existing natural gas line built in 1982.
Through the area where pipeline construction has sparked violent protests, the two lines run side by side, according to Energy Transfer Partners.
The existing lines have proven their safety, so I fail to see what the Native Americans’ grounds for protest are
